TROOP B NEWS RELEASE Juvenile Victim of Sex Trafficking Found Safe, Suspect Arrested Orleans Parish – On Tuesday, March 26, 2019, Troopers assigned to the Louisiana State Police Bureau of Investigations – Special Victims Unit (SVU) along with the U.S. Marshals Service and New Orleans Police Department arrested 42-year-old Melvin Davis of New Orleans for multiple charges in connection with trafficking a child for sexual purposes. The victim is a 16-year-old missing juvenile and is now safe. LSP Detectives received information regarding the juvenile’s whereabouts, and through investigation learned that the juvenile had escaped from a residence in New Orleans after being held captive for several weeks. During the time she was held against her will, she was beaten and repeatedly raped by Davis. Detectives obtained an arrest warrant for Davis and a search warrant for the residence. This investigation is active and ongoing. Additional charges and further arrests are forthcoming. Davis was booked into the Orleans Justice Center on the following charges: -Trafficking of Children for Sexual Purposes The National Human Trafficking Hotline is a national anti-trafficking hotline serving victims and survivors of human trafficking and the anti-trafficking community in the United States.
